- Patrolmen discussion -
looking at 6.1 miles of road for single seal coating. 2/10
mile for double seal coating.
Scott's bid $12,475.00 for single seal over hard surface. The Town
believes the County does better work, but they are
more money. The Town will talk with Scott's about their work. The County's bid
is $13,300.

We took in $750 in
appliances during the clean sweep day. Some salvage yards accept these items
for free. The Village is not having clean sweep next year. Should the Township
take the Village Residents stuff for a fee so it doesn't get dumped in the
Township? The board doesn't think we would loose any money charging the Village
per load. There will be a further discussion on this matter.
